WebFor view locking, LOCK TABLES adds all base tables used in the view to the set of tables to be locked and locks them automatically. For tables underlying any view being locked, LOCK TABLES checks that the view definer (for SQL SECURITY DEFINER views) or invoker (for all views) has the proper privileges on the tables. WebIt locks the single row in a table. Table: It locks the whole table, including all data and indexes. Key: It is used for row lock within an index such as primary key, candidate key, secondary key, etc. Page: It is used to lock an 8-KB page in a database. If a lock is applied on a particular page, another user can't update data on it. Extent
In SQL Server / Azure SQL is there a way to see the locks a query ...
WebOct 8, 2014 · FROM sys.dm_tran_locks AS l JOIN sys.dm_os_waiting_tasks AS wt ON wt.resource_address = l.lock_owner_address But in my above test scenario this join … WebApr 1, 2013 · 1 Answer. Here is a start. Remember that locks can go parallel so you may see the same object being locked on multiple resource_lock_partition values. USE yourdatabase; GO SELECT * FROM sys.dm_tran_locks WHERE resource_database_id = DB_ID () AND resource_associated_entity_id = OBJECT_ID (N'dbo.yourtablename'); I I … ldap how to use
How can I show mysql locks? - Server Fault
WebJun 13, 2014 · You can use a SQL Trace or Extended Event Trace of the lock acquired and lock released events to gather detailed lock history. Be aware that such a trace can generate a huge number of events very quickly so I suggest it be run on an isolated test server with filters to include only the session you need. WebFeb 28, 2024 · The SQLServer:Locks object in Microsoft SQL Server provides information about SQL Server locks on individual resource types. Locks are held on SQL Server resources, such as rows read or modified during a transaction, to prevent concurrent use of resources by different transactions. WebJul 11, 2024 · USE master GO -- Enable editing advanced configuration options EXEC sp_configure 'advanced', 1 RECONFIGURE GO -- Set the blocked process threshold -- (15 seconds, or whatever makes sense in your case) EXEC sp_configure 'blocked process threshold (s)', 15 RECONFIGURE GO -- Create an extended events session to capture … ldap healthcare